Unique Decoration Ideas to Elevate Your Space - Part 2

1. Bohemian Chic

Embrace the free-spirited and eclectic bohemian style by incorporating vibrant colors, mix-and-match patterns, and a variety of textures. Hang macramé wall hangings, use vintage rugs, and add plenty of indoor plants to create a cozy and inviting space.

2. Minimalist Elegance

Less is more with a minimalist approach to decoration. Choose simple, clean lines, neutral colors, and uncluttered spaces. Opt for multifunctional furniture pieces and incorporate natural light to create a sense of openness and tranquility.

3. Industrial Loft

Transform your space into an urban oasis with an industrial loft design. Exposed brick walls, metal accents, and raw materials like concrete and wood create a modern and edgy look. Add vintage furniture pieces and industrial lighting to complete the aesthetic.

4. Coastal Retreat

Bring the beach vibes into your home with a coastal retreat theme. Use a palette of blues, whites, and sandy neutrals to evoke a sense of serenity. Incorporate nautical elements like ropes, shells, and driftwood to complete the seaside look.

5. Retro Revival

Give your space a nostalgic feel with a retro revival theme. Incorporate bold colors, geometric patterns, and vintage decor pieces from the 60s and 70s. Add statement furniture like a retro sofa or a funky light fixture to transport your space back in time.
